X
izmir web tasrım blog

Yazar: 10 Şubat 2024

Web sitesi tasarımında performans optimizasyonu nasıl yapılır?

Web sitesi performans optimizasyonu, web sitesinin hızını, yanıt sürelerini ve genel kullanıcı deneyimini iyileştirmek için yapılan çeşitli teknik ve tasarım düzenlemelerini içerir. İyi bir performansa sahip bir web sitesi, kullanıcıların daha hızlı yüklenen sayfalar üzerinden gezinmelerine, daha düşük hızda internet bağlantılarına sahip kullanıcılara bile etkili bir deneyim sunmalarına yardımcı olabilir. İşte web sitesi performansını optimize etmek için kullanılabilecek bazı önemli stratejiler:

  1. Resim ve Medya Dosyalarını Optimize Etme:
    • Resimler ve diğer medya dosyalarını sıkıştırarak dosya boyutlarını küçültün. WebP gibi modern resim formatlarını kullanarak daha yüksek sıkıştırma oranları elde edebilirsiniz. Ayrıca, CSS sprites kullanarak küçük resim dosyalarını birleştirebilir ve sayfa yüklenme süresini azaltabilirsiniz.
  2. CSS ve JavaScript Dosyalarını Birleştirme ve Sıkıştırma:
    • CSS ve JavaScript dosyalarını birleştirerek sayfa yüklenme sürelerini azaltın. Bu, tarayıcının daha az sayıda dosyayı indirmesine ve işlemesine olanak tanır. Ayrıca, dosyaları sıkıştırarak veri transferini minimize edin.
  3. Tarayıcı Önbelleği Kullanma:
    • Tarayıcı önbelleği kullanarak sayfa kaynaklarını ziyaretçilerin tarayıcılarında önbelleğe alabilirsiniz. Bu, tekrarlayan ziyaretlerde sayfaların daha hızlı yüklenmesine olanak tanır.
  4. CDN (Content Delivery Network) Kullanma:
    • İçerik Dağıtım Ağı (CDN), web sitenizin içeriğini dünya çapındaki bir ağda barındırarak sayfa yükleme sürelerini azaltabilir. Bu, kullanıcıların daha yakın sunuculardan içerik almasına olanak tanır.
  5. HTML, CSS ve JavaScript’lerin Minify Edilmesi:
    • Boşlukları, satır sonlarını ve diğer gereksiz karakterleri kaldırarak HTML, CSS ve JavaScript dosyalarını minify edin. Bu, dosya boyutlarını azaltır ve sayfa yüklenme sürelerini optimize eder.
  6. Gereksiz Kaynakları Kaldırma:
    • Web sitenizde kullanılmayan veya gereksiz olan öğeleri (CSS dosyaları, JavaScript kütüphaneleri, vb.) kaldırarak sayfa boyutunu ve yükleme süresini azaltın.
  7. Asenkron Yüklenen JavaScript Kullanma:
    • JavaScript dosyalarını asenkron olarak yükleyerek sayfa yüklenme sürelerini optimize edin. Bu, sayfa içeriğinin yüklenmesini beklerken JavaScript dosyalarının paralel olarak indirilmesine olanak tanır.
  8. Sayfa Caching (Önbellekleme) Kullanma:
    • Sayfa önbellekleme kullanarak sayfa içeriğini önbelleğe alın. Bu, ziyaretçilerin daha önce ziyaret ettikleri sayfaları daha hızlı yüklemelerine olanak tanır.
  9. Server ve Hosting Optimizasyonu:
    • Web sitenizi barındırdığınız sunucunun kapasitesini ve performansını optimize edin. Hızlı bir sunucu ve iyi bir hosting sağlayıcısı, sayfa yükleme sürelerini olumlu yönde etkileyebilir.
  10. Hizmet İstemcisi ve Sunucu Tarafı Önbellekleme Kullanma:
    • Hizmet işçisi tarafından sunucu taraflı önbellekleme ve tarayıcı tarafında önbellekleme kullanarak sayfa yükleme sürelerini azaltın.
  11. Adaptive Images (Uyumlu Resimler) Kullanma:
    • Kullanıcının ekran boyutuna ve cihazına göre uyumlu resimler sunarak gereksiz yüklemeleri önleyin.

Web sitesi performans optimizasyonu süreci sürekli bir çaba gerektirir. Web teknolojileri ve kullanıcı davranışları değiştikçe, web sitenizin performansını düzenli olarak kontrol etmek ve optimize etmek önemlidir. Google PageSpeed Insights ve GTmetrix gibi çevrimiçi araçlar, web sitenizin performansını değerlendirmenize ve iyileştirmeler yapmanıza yardımcı olabilir.